表单标签:<form></form>

本文详细介绍了HTML表单的用途、属性,特别是`action`、`method`和`target`,并对比了GET和POST请求的区别。GET请求参数显示在URL,不安全且有长度限制,而POST请求将数据隐藏在请求体中,更安全且无明显长度限制。此外,POST请求通常用于涉及敏感信息的提交,GET则适用于无状态、非敏感数据的传递。表单元素的`name`属性在提交时至关重要。
摘要由CSDN通过智能技术生成

表单标签

  • 作用:向服务器传递数据,form元素是块级元素,不会自动换行
  • 表单提交:必须设置表单元素的name属性,否则无法获取数据
  • 表单需要结合表单元素一起使用
  • 默认是get请求

 

form常用属性属性的作用
action提交表单的地址(非常重要)
method提交方式(GET提交,POST提交)(默认get提交
 target提交数据时,打开窗口的方式(_self,_blank)      

get与post请求的区别:

    (post请求需要服务器的支持,get可以不需要)
1.get请求时参数会跟在浏览器地址栏的后面,而post请求不会(post请求会将数据存放在请求体中)
2.get请求相对于post而言,不那么安全
3.get请求传递的数据长度是有限的,而post请求基本没有限制(长度与服务器有关)
4.get请求比post请求快(大概是2倍左右)
5.get请求有缓存(会将数据存放在游览器中,即本地磁盘中),而post请求无缓存

安全性:post更安全
速度:get快
缓存:get有缓存在游览器上,post无缓存

-------------------------------------------------------------------------------------------------------

post请求需要服务器的支持,get可以不需要

get提交:

post提交:

-------------------------------------------------------------------------------------------------------


所有标签都有的属性:

属性作用
 id属性用来表示元素的唯一性
name属性提交数据是的参数名
 style属性设置元素的行内样式
class属性设置元素的样式名


 

 

 

  • 5
    点赞
  • 9
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值